SEED WHEATS.

Department of Agriculture,
Wellington, N.Z., 15th June, 1900.

THE following Seed Wheats from recently imported seed are available for sale to farmers at 4s. per bushel (bags extra 6d.), f.o.b. train, Waihao Downs, South Island, or Waverley, North Island.

Orders will be received by the Inspector of Stock, Auckland, Christchurch, Ashburton, Timaru, Oamaru, Dunedin, Invercargill, or the Department of Agriculture, Wellington.

The following classification is according to South Island results:—

AUTUMN WHEAT.

Allora Spring, Bearded Herrison, Fultz, Improved Fyfe, Sicilian Square Head, Blountz Lambrig, White Velvet, Pearl Velvet, Tardent's Blue, Darblay's Hungarian, Hedgerow, Rattling Jack, Australian Talavera.

WINTER OR EARLY SPRING.

Talavera de Bellevue, Medeah, Marshall's White Chaff, Anglo-Australian, Red Clawson, White Essex, Hudson's Early Purple Straw, Algerian, Red Straw, Marshall's No. 3.

SPRING WHEAT.

Zealand or Berthoud, Marshall's No. 8, White Tuscan, Beardless Quartzlee, Bearded Quartzlee, Early Baart, Early Para, Budd's Early, Golden Drop, Poland, Tall Neapolitan, Steer's Early Purple Straw, Steinwedel, White Lammas, White Naples, Farmer's Friend, King's Jubilee.

JOHN D. RITCHIE,
Secretary.

Mining Notices.

STATEMENT OF THE AFFAIRS OF A COMPANY.

Name of company: Kathleen Crown Company (being a foreign company as defined by section 2 of "The Mining Companies Acts Amendment Act, 1897").

When formed, and date of registration of office of company in colony: 27th February, 1896.

Whether in active operation or not: Inactive since 22nd July, 1899.

Where business is conducted, and name of Attorney or Attorneys: H. Battens, Coromandel.

Where mine is situate: Coromandel.

Nominal capital: £75,000.

Amount of capital subscribed: £75,000.

Amount of capital actually paid up in cash in colony: Nil.

Price paid to vendors of mine—

(a.) In fully paid-up shares:

(b.) In partly paid-up shares, credited as £ paid up:

(c.) In cash:

Number of shares into which capital is divided: 600,000.

Number of shares on Colonial Register: Nil.

Amount paid per share (Colonial Register): Nil.

Amount called up per share (Colonial Register): Nil.

Number and amount of calls in arrear (Colonial Register): Nil.

Number of shares forfeited (Colonial Register): Nil.

Number of forfeited shares on Colonial Register sold, and money received for same: Nil.

Number of shareholders on Colonial Register: Nil.

Number of men employed by company in colony: 20.

Quantity and value of gold or silver produced during period since last statement: 2 oz. 9 dwt.; £6 12s. 10d.

Total quantity and value of gold or silver produced since registration of office of company in colony: 20 oz. 9 dwt.; £59 10s. 1d.

Amount expended in connection with carrying on mining operations in colony during period since last statement: £3,584 0s. 8d.

Total expenditure since registration of office of company in colony: £20,922 18s. 3d.

Total amount of dividends paid in colony: Nil.

Amount of cash at banker's in colony: £4 17s. 11d.

Amount of cash in hand in colony:

Amount of debts directly due to company in colony: Nil.

Amount of such debts considered good: Nil.

Amount of liabilities of company (if any) in colony: Nil.
